Homes were evacuated after parts of Kent were hit by an earthquake on Saturday. The tremor - measuring an estimated 4.3 on the Richter scale - struck just after 8.15am and people across the county reported that the ground and their properties shook and there was damage to some buildings.
Kent Fire and Rescue Service said it had taken more than a 100 emergency calls and was dealing with "several incidents". A spokesman said: "We have had calls from people saying their chimneys have fallen down, and there were large cracks in their houses."

We thought the shopping in Key West was typical of a lot of American tourist traps... tacky and junk-filled for the most part with lots of t-shirts for sale (most of which you wouldn't wear in public unless you were drink off your a$$).

But there were also some stores that were kind of cool to wander around in. We liked the Tortuga Rum store and we found a store that was dedicated to selling stuff for people and their pets. That's the place that we found super-potent catnip cigars for our handsome kitty. :thumbsup2
